WHAT IS THIS CLASS ABOUT?
Do you love drawing cute anime art?
In this course, I will guide you through the process of designing and drawing "kawaii" anime characters using Copic Markers. Whether you draw anime art for fun, commissions, or merchandise, this course can teach you how to up your art game and boost your creative process!
"How do I design cute anime characters?" If these are the types of questions you need help with, then this course is for you! If you are someone who love drawing anime, cute things, and want to improve your drawing and colouring skills, you have found the right course!
"I need help with anatomy!"
"How do I avoid same-face syndrome?"
WHAT WILL THE STUDENTS ACHIEVE?
By the end of this course, you will understand the basics of drawing cute anime faces, anatomy, and cute poses. You will know basic coloring, blending and shading techniques using Copic Markers. When you are done, you would have created an original, kawaii anime character of your own! As a bonus, I will also explain my own personal method of how to stay inspired and come up with original ideas, and my own experience of growing as an artist on social media.

Instagram Hi! I'm Anzy, an artist who loves drawing cute anime characters with soft and dreamy pastel colours. I post my drawings and anime art tutorials on Instagram (@aanzzyy) and Youtube, and my work has been featured on the social media accounts of both Copic Japan and North America.
My lifelong dream is to become an anime art instructor - it makes me really happy when I am able to help others learn about and enjoy anime-style drawing! While I am mostly self-taught, I have also taken manga classes in Japan. Whatever your art goals may be, I hope I can help you, as that is what I am here to do!

FifthRabbit
Anzy's course is so much fun and cute, she goes deep into the anime style, with eyes and face, hair, body and how to draw folds. It's not just about Copic markers, but a well-rounded course in how to draw anime. There is so much in here -my favourite section was how to draw hair, and also folds of clothing. Anzy goes deep into the details with straight hair and curly hair, and then tails and buns. And the course materials are good value for money. They are only an extra ten dollars than if I had bought them myself. All the right colours arrived, none were replaced. Anzy has carefully picked out the cutest colours, and it is also a well-rounded selection for a beginning anime artist. What I like most about Anzy's course is that she really helps you to understand the concept behind what you are doing, so you are not following blindly. She is very thorough with her explanations and the course is well designed with a beginning, middle and end. I feel more confident now starting out in a new medium, and I'm glad that I had someone there to guide me along the way.
